Michigan’s Electronic Death Registration System (EDRS) allows medical staff and certifying physicians to log in and complete death certificates in a secure, online system that may be accessed in a web browser from anywhere. EDRS allows for easy referral of cases to medical examiners when required, or when there are questions.

To support communicable disease surveillance, death certificate data are now being sent from the state’s Electronic Death Registration System (EDRS) to the Michigan Disease Surveillance System (MDSS). MiCelerity is a real-time drug poisoning surveillance system released by the Michigan Department of Health and Human Services (MDHHS) in 2020. MiCelerity functions as a repository for healthcare events deemed reportable to MDHHS under reporting rules 325.76, R 325.77, R 325.78, and R 325.79. Toggle Main MenuMichigan’s Electronic Death Registration System provides a secure, web-based environment that supports online collaboration, from creating records to producing certified copies. EDRS allows funeral homes, medical certifiers, medical examiners, and registrar’s offices to complete death certificates online, 24 hours a day. ... by Glenn Copeland, State Registrar, Michigan Department of Community Health You have probably heard about the Michigan Electronic Death Registration System (EDRS) and you may be still deciding if you are going to use it or not. The use of EDRS is not mandatory in the state of Michigan; however, 81 of the 83 counties in Michigan are actively using EDRS.
